Tranmer House, Country house at Sutton Hoo, England
The Tudor Revival style building sits atop a hill overlooking the River Deben and the town of Woodbridge in Suffolk county.
The house gained recognition when its owner Edith Pretty initiated the excavation of nearby burial mounds, leading to major Anglo-Saxon discoveries in 1939.
The National Trust maintains the house as a museum, presenting rooms that reflect the 1930s period when Edith Pretty made her archaeological decisions.
Visitors can explore the house's restored interior, examine archaeological exhibits, and access the connected Sutton Hoo Visitor Centre throughout the year.
The house's rose garden conceals a second Anglo-Saxon cemetery, discovered during excavations conducted in the year 2000.
